How Much Do Tattoos Cost in Staffordshire?

Tattoo prices aren’t one-size-fits-all. A small tattoo might cost £50-100. Medium designs usually run £100-200. Large or intricate pieces often exceed £200. Many Staffordshire shops charge hourly rates between £80-150. Some artists work on a flat-rate basis instead. The size and complexity of your design matter most.

A tiny wrist tattoo takes 15 minutes. That’ll cost less than a full-back piece taking five hours. Colour tattoos cost more than black ink. Fine line work might cost more than bold designs. Your chosen artist’s experience level affects the price too.

What Factors Influence Tattoo Pricing?

Several things determine what you’ll pay. Artist experience is huge. Well-known artists charge more. New artists often offer lower rates. Your design’s complexity matters. Simple lines cost less than photorealistic work. Placement affects pricing too. Difficult spots take longer and cost more. Colour versus black ink changes the price. Size obviously impacts the final bill. Rush jobs typically cost extra.

The studio’s location and reputation also matter. City centre shops often charge more than suburban ones. High-street studios in Stoke-on-Trent might differ from rural Staffordshire studios.

What’s Included in Tattoo Shop Prices?

Most prices cover the artist’s time and expertise. Ink is included. The sterile needle and equipment cost is included. Aftercare instructions are usually free. Some shops offer free touch-ups within a set period. Many include a design consultation beforehand. Some charge extra for custom artwork.

Don’t assume everything is included though. Ask about specific costs. Check if you need to pay extra for colour variations. Ask if revisions cost more. Some shops charge setup fees. Others add service charges. Always get a written quote before committing.

FAQ

Q: Do Staffordshire tattoo shops offer payment plans?
A: Many do. Contact shops directly to ask about installment options. Larger pieces often qualify for payment plans.

Q: How much should I tip at a UK tattoo shop?
A: Tipping isn’t mandatory but is appreciated. 10-15% is standard for good service.

Q: Are cover-up tattoos more expensive?
A: Usually yes. They require more skill and ink. Expect to pay 20-50% more than a new tattoo.

Q: Do consultation fees count towards the final price?
A: Sometimes. Many shops waive consultation fees if you book. Always ask first.

Q: How long does a tattoo take on average?
A: Small designs take 15-30 minutes. Medium pieces take 1-3 hours. Large work takes multiple sessions.
